Key Ingredients to make Lightened Creamy Cajun Shrimp Pasta
– Spaghetti – Shrimp: – Cajun seasoning – Salt and Pepper – Olive oil – Butter – Garlic – Diced tomatoes – Milk – Flour – Parmesan cheese – Spinach – Parsley
Cook noodles and set aside. Mix shrimp, cajun seasoning, salt, and pepper in a bowl. Heat oil in a Dutch oven, cook shrimp for 3-4 minutes, then add butter, minced garlic, diced tomatoes, and milk.
Whisk 1/4 cup milk mixture in a bowl with flour to create a thick sauce. Add roux to pot, whisk, and add parmesan cheese and cajun seasoning. Simmer for 5-6 minutes, stirring occasionally. Turn off heat when thickened.
Mix shrimp, spaghetti, baby spinach, and shrimp in sauce, tongs, and mix until combined. Add baby spinach, cover, steam, or continue until wilted.
Top with chopped parsley and extra parmesan and serve!
